Ingredients

  • 8 oz penne pasta
  • 1 lb lean ground beef
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 1 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 2 tsp Italian seasoning
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 tsp olive oil for sautéing

Directions

  1. Cook the penne according to package instructions until al dente. Drain and reserve 1 cup of pasta water.
  2. In a large skillet over medium heat, add olive oil. Sauté the diced onion and minced garlic until fragrant (about 5 minutes).
  3. Add ground beef to the skillet, breaking it apart as it cooks until browned (about 7 minutes). Season with salt, pepper, and Italian seasoning.
  4. Lower the heat and stir in the heavy cream. Gradually add reserved pasta water until desired sauce consistency is reached.
  5. Mix in grated Parmesan until melted.
  6. Combine cooked pasta with the sauce in the skillet, tossing gently to coat.
  7. Serve hot, garnished with additional Parmesan or fresh parsley if desired.

Elevating Your Creamy Beef Pasta

Technique

The technique behind making creamy beef pasta is straightforward yet incredibly satisfying. The key is to sauté the garlic and onion just until fragrant, ensuring they impart their flavors without burning. Using a cast-iron or nonstick skillet makes it easier to achieve the right sear on the beef while allowing for easy mixing later on.

Once the beef starts to brown, keep breaking it apart with a spatula for an even cook. The gradual addition of cream and pasta water helps in achieving that perfect sauce consistency, creating a luxurious coat for the pasta.

Tips and tricks

  1. Choose the right pasta: Penne works wonderfully, but you can experiment with rigatoni or fusilli for different textures.
  2. Don’t rush the sauté: Allow the onions and garlic to develop their flavors before adding the beef.
  3. Adjust the sauce: Use more or less pasta water to find your desired thickness, ensuring it’s not too runny or thick.
  4. Grate fresh cheese: Freshly grated Parmesan melts better and enhances the flavor compared to pre-grated cheese.

Troubleshooting and variations

If your sauce seems too thick, don’t hesitate to add a bit more reserved pasta water. On the other hand, if it’s too runny, simmer it for a few extra minutes to reduce it.

For variations, consider adding sautéed mushrooms, spinach, or bell peppers. These can introduce additional textures and flavors into your creamy beef pasta, making each bite even more delightful.

Pairings and storage

Pair this creamy beef pasta with a fresh green salad or steamed vegetables for a well-rounded meal. Allowing the dish to cool before transferring it to an airtight container makes for easy storage. It keeps well in the fridge for up to three days, ensuring you have leftovers ready for quick meals.
